How does the burn rate of SHIB today affect its value in the digital currency market?
Can you explain how the burn rate of SHIB today impacts its value in the digital currency market? What factors contribute to this relationship and how does it affect investors and traders?
11 answers
- BrianB417Apr 14, 2021 · 5 years agoThe burn rate of SHIB today can have a significant impact on its value in the digital currency market. When a large amount of SHIB tokens are burned, the supply decreases, which can create scarcity and drive up the price. On the other hand, if the burn rate is low or negligible, the supply remains high, potentially leading to a decrease in value. Factors such as the overall demand for SHIB, market sentiment, and the effectiveness of the burn mechanism also play a role in determining the impact of the burn rate on its value. Investors and traders closely monitor the burn rate as it can provide insights into the potential future value of SHIB and inform their investment decisions.
